On Monday 11 February 2008, Zik Saleeba wrote:
> While we're on the subject of the pxa2xx_spi driver, I've found that
> it has incredibly slow throughput. The problem appears to be related to
> the use of a tasklet in pumping messages. The initial setup and
> transfer is quick but then the tasklet is started and a context switch
> causes terrible latency. It takes around a millisecond for the tasklet
> to get control at which point the chip select is released and the SPI
> bus is available for the next transfer. This means that running as
> hard as it can the bus is idle 99% of the time. I've experimented with
> removing the tasklet from the driver and it does improve the situation
> markedly.

Got patch?  :)

- Dave


-------------------------------------------------------------------------
This SF.net email is sponsored by: Microsoft
Defy all challenges. Microsoft(R) Visual Studio 2008.
http://clk.atdmt.com/MRT/go/vse0120000070mrt/direct/01/
_______________________________________________
spi-devel-general m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/spi-devel-general

Reply via email to